Foros del Web » Programando para Internet » Python »

Violacion de memoria PyODBC

Estas en el tema de Violacion de memoria PyODBC en el foro de Python en Foros del Web. Buen día, No se si a alguien más le haya ocurrido este problema, pero no se como puedo corregirlo, El problema esta en el modulo ...
  #1 (permalink)  
Antiguo 09/01/2012, 11:51
 
Fecha de Ingreso: agosto-2005
Mensajes: 15
Antigüedad: 19 años, 3 meses
Puntos: 0
Pregunta Violacion de memoria PyODBC

Buen día,

No se si a alguien más le haya ocurrido este problema, pero no se como puedo corregirlo,

El problema esta en el modulo PyODBC que me llevo tiempo descubrir que este era, cada vez que ejecuto una aplicacion me sale el error de windows de la memoria no se puede "read", en si la aplicación se ejecuta normalmente pero cuando esta concluye aparece el error.

Me ocurre tanto en la version 2.7 de python como en la 3.2

Los Detalles de mi Computadora.

Windows XP
Service Pack 3

Intel(R) Core(TM)
i3-2100 CPU @3.10GHz
3.09 GHz, 3.16 GB de RAM



por si alguien sabe como resolver o que puedo utilizar en vez pyodbc lo agradecira.
  #2 (permalink)  
Antiguo 09/01/2012, 13:03
Avatar de razpeitia
Moderador
 
Fecha de Ingreso: marzo-2005
Ubicación: Monterrey, México
Mensajes: 7.321
Antigüedad: 19 años, 8 meses
Puntos: 1360
Respuesta: Violacion de memoria PyODBC

¿En que parte del programa falla exactamente?

¿Falla al hacer una conexión?
¿Al tratar de abrir una base de datos?
¿Al ejecutar un query?
¿Al cerrar la base de datos?

Al parecer esto parece mas un error en el modulo pyodbc que en el programa.

Si no mal recuerdo ya habían posteado un tema similar pero con otro modulo, la solución fue instalar una versión mas reciente del modulo y listo.
  #3 (permalink)  
Antiguo 09/01/2012, 14:12
 
Fecha de Ingreso: agosto-2005
Mensajes: 15
Antigüedad: 19 años, 3 meses
Puntos: 0
Respuesta: Violacion de memoria PyODBC

Es el modulo en sí el que falla con tan solo abrir la conexión y cerrarla luego, el programa si se ejecuta completamente, hace los querys a perfección cuanto termina de ejecutarse python muestra el error, pareciera como que no limpia todas las referencias de memoria.

Ya instale la versión mas reciente y sigue igual tanto para python2 que para el 3.

Y no he encontrado otro conector ODBC.

Etiquetas: memoria, windows
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 15:55.